
com.groupbyinc.flux.common.apache.lucene.search.uhighlight.PhraseHelper$2.class Maven / Gradle / Ivy
???? 4 ? Icom/groupbyinc/flux/common/apache/lucene/search/uhighlight/PhraseHelper$2 Scom/groupbyinc/flux/common/apache/lucene/search/highlight/WeightedSpanTermExtractor PhraseHelper.java Gcom/groupbyinc/flux/common/apache/lucene/search/uhighlight/PhraseHelper ?(Lcom/groupbyinc/flux/common/apache/lucene/search/Query;Ljava/lang/String;Ljava/util/function/Predicate;Ljava/util/function/Function;Ljava/util/function/Function;Z)V val$query 7Lcom/groupbyinc/flux/common/apache/lucene/search/Query; val$preExtractRewriteFunction Ljava/util/function/Function; $val$extractPosInsensitiveTermsTarget Ljava/util/Set; val$fieldMatcher Ljava/util/function/Predicate; val$ignoreQueriesNeedingRewrite Z val$mustRewriteHolder [Z val$rewriteQueryPred this$0 ILcom/groupbyinc/flux/common/apache/lucene/search/uhighlight/PhraseHelper; ?(Lcom/groupbyinc/flux/common/apache/lucene/search/uhighlight/PhraseHelper;Ljava/lang/String;Lcom/groupbyinc/flux/common/apache/lucene/search/Query;Ljava/util/function/Function;Ljava/util/Set;Ljava/util/function/Predicate;Z[ZLjava/util/function/Function;)V java/lang/Error java/lang/Exception !
# % ' ) + - (Ljava/lang/String;)V /
0 setExpandMultiTermQuery (Z)V 2 3
4 extract J(Lcom/groupbyinc/flux/common/apache/lucene/search/Query;FLjava/util/Map;)V 6 7
8 java/lang/String : 5com/groupbyinc/flux/common/apache/lucene/search/Query < java/util/function/Function >
java/util/Set @ java/util/function/Predicate B java/lang/RuntimeException E (Ljava/lang/Throwable;)V G
F H e Ljava/lang/Exception; this KLcom/groupbyinc/flux/common/apache/lucene/search/uhighlight/PhraseHelper$2; defaultField Ljava/lang/String; java/io/IOException P apply &(Ljava/lang/Object;)Ljava/lang/Object; R S ? T java/util/Collection V iterator ()Ljava/util/Iterator; X Y W Z java/util/Iterator \ hasNext ()Z ^ _ ] ` next ()Ljava/lang/Object; b c ] d
8 newQuery query boost F terms oLjava/util/Map; Ljava/util/Map; newQueriesToExtract OLjava/util/Collection; Ljava/util/Collection; isQueryUnsupported (Ljava/lang/Class;)Z >com/groupbyinc/flux/common/apache/lucene/search/MultiTermQuery s java/lang/Class u isAssignableFrom w r
v x clazz KLjava/lang/Class<+Lcom/groupbyinc/flux/common/apache/lucene/search/Query;>; Ljava/lang/Class; extractWeightedTerms J(Ljava/util/Map;Lcom/groupbyinc/flux/common/apache/lucene/search/Query;F)V Mcom/groupbyinc/flux/common/apache/lucene/search/uhighlight/UnifiedHighlighter EMPTY_INDEXSEARCHER ?Lcom/groupbyinc/flux/common/apache/lucene/search/IndexSearcher; ? ? ? ? createWeight {(Lcom/groupbyinc/flux/common/apache/lucene/search/IndexSearcher;ZF)Lcom/groupbyinc/flux/common/apache/lucene/search/Weight; ? ?
= ? 6com/groupbyinc/flux/common/apache/lucene/search/Weight ? extractTerms (Ljava/util/Set;)V ? ?
? ? extractWeightedSpanTerms T(Ljava/util/Map;Lcom/groupbyinc/flux/common/apache/lucene/search/spans/SpanQuery;F)V java/util/HashSet ? ()V ?
? ? collectSpanQueryFields S(Lcom/groupbyinc/flux/common/apache/lucene/search/spans/SpanQuery;Ljava/util/Set;)V ? ?
? A Z test (Ljava/lang/Object;)Z ? ? C ? mustRewriteQuery D(Lcom/groupbyinc/flux/common/apache/lucene/search/spans/SpanQuery;)Z ? ?
?
access$100 Z(Lcom/groupbyinc/flux/common/apache/lucene/search/uhighlight/PhraseHelper;)Ljava/util/Set; ? ?
? add ? ? A ? spanField spanQuery ALcom/groupbyinc/flux/common/apache/lucene/search/spans/SpanQuery; fieldNameSet #Ljava/util/Set; java/lang/Boolean ? booleanValue ? _
? ?
? rewriteQ Ljava/lang/Boolean; Code LocalVariableTable LineNumberTable
StackMapTable
Exceptions LocalVariableTypeTable Signature ?(Lcom/groupbyinc/flux/common/apache/lucene/search/Query;FLjava/util/Map;)V N(Ljava/lang/Class<+Lcom/groupbyinc/flux/common/apache/lucene/search/Query;>;)Z ?(Ljava/util/Map;Lcom/groupbyinc/flux/common/apache/lucene/search/Query;F)V ?(Ljava/util/Map;Lcom/groupbyinc/flux/common/apache/lucene/search/spans/SpanQuery;F)V
SourceFile EnclosingMethod InnerClasses
? ? R*+? *-? "*? $*? &*? (*? **? ,* ? .*,? 1*? 5**? "? 9? :
? FY
? I?? 8 B E ? * G
J K
R L M R R N O ? s 3 v 8 y B | E z G { Q } ? ) ? E
; = ? A C D ? ? 6 7 ? ? I*? $+? U ? W:? 0? [ :? a ? ? e ? =:*$-? 9???
*+$-? f? ? > 3 g I L M I h I i j I k m : n p ? I k l : n o ? ? ? ? 3 ? ; ? A ? H ? ? ? W ]? ? Q ? ? q r ? d
+t? y? ?? ?
L M
z | ?
z { ? ? ? ? ? ? ? } ~ ? s ,? ?%? ?*? &? ?? ? * L M k m h i j ? k l ? ?
? ? ? Q ? ? ? ? ? 6 o? ?Y? ?:*,? ?? ? :? a ? !? e ? ;:*? (? ? ? ????*,? ?6*? *? ? ?*? ,\3?T*? ? ?,? ? W? ? H / ? O o L M o k m o ? ? o i j f ? H ' ? ? o k l f ? ? ? 2 ? ? ? / ? = ? > ? A ? H ? T ? U ? ` ? n ? ? ? A ]$? ? ? Q ? ? ? ? ? q *? .+? U ? ?M,?
,? ?? *+? ?? ? L M ? ? ? ? ?
? ? ?
? ?D ? ?
?
© 2015 - 2025 Weber Informatics LLC | Privacy Policy